/linux-4.1.27/drivers/regulator/ |
D | max8649.c | 69 ret = regmap_read(info->regmap, rdev->desc->vsel_reg, &val); in max8649_enable_time() 91 regmap_update_bits(info->regmap, rdev->desc->vsel_reg, in max8649_set_mode() 95 regmap_update_bits(info->regmap, rdev->desc->vsel_reg, in max8649_set_mode() 110 ret = regmap_read(info->regmap, rdev->desc->vsel_reg, &val); in max8649_get_mode() 180 dcdc_desc.vsel_reg = MAX8649_MODE0; in max8649_regulator_probe() 183 dcdc_desc.vsel_reg = MAX8649_MODE1; in max8649_regulator_probe() 186 dcdc_desc.vsel_reg = MAX8649_MODE2; in max8649_regulator_probe() 189 dcdc_desc.vsel_reg = MAX8649_MODE3; in max8649_regulator_probe() 209 regmap_update_bits(info->regmap, dcdc_desc.vsel_reg, in max8649_regulator_probe()
|
D | as3722-regulator.c | 64 u8 vsel_reg; member 94 .vsel_reg = AS3722_SD0_VOLTAGE_REG, 106 .vsel_reg = AS3722_SD1_VOLTAGE_REG, 119 .vsel_reg = AS3722_SD2_VOLTAGE_REG, 133 .vsel_reg = AS3722_SD3_VOLTAGE_REG, 147 .vsel_reg = AS3722_SD4_VOLTAGE_REG, 161 .vsel_reg = AS3722_SD5_VOLTAGE_REG, 174 .vsel_reg = AS3722_SD6_VOLTAGE_REG, 187 .vsel_reg = AS3722_LDO0_VOLTAGE_REG, 199 .vsel_reg = AS3722_LDO1_VOLTAGE_REG, [all …]
|
D | rk808-regulator.c | 108 reg = rdev->desc->vsel_reg + RK808_SLP_REG_OFFSET; in rk808_set_suspend_voltage() 182 .vsel_reg = RK808_BUCK1_ON_VSEL_REG, 196 .vsel_reg = RK808_BUCK2_ON_VSEL_REG, 220 .vsel_reg = RK808_BUCK4_ON_VSEL_REG, 234 .vsel_reg = RK808_LDO1_ON_VSEL_REG, 249 .vsel_reg = RK808_LDO2_ON_VSEL_REG, 264 .vsel_reg = RK808_LDO3_ON_VSEL_REG, 279 .vsel_reg = RK808_LDO4_ON_VSEL_REG, 294 .vsel_reg = RK808_LDO5_ON_VSEL_REG, 309 .vsel_reg = RK808_LDO6_ON_VSEL_REG, [all …]
|
D | lp8788-ldo.c | 200 .vsel_reg = LP8788_DLDO1_VOUT, 213 .vsel_reg = LP8788_DLDO2_VOUT, 226 .vsel_reg = LP8788_DLDO3_VOUT, 239 .vsel_reg = LP8788_DLDO4_VOUT, 252 .vsel_reg = LP8788_DLDO5_VOUT, 265 .vsel_reg = LP8788_DLDO6_VOUT, 278 .vsel_reg = LP8788_DLDO7_VOUT, 291 .vsel_reg = LP8788_DLDO8_VOUT, 304 .vsel_reg = LP8788_DLDO9_VOUT, 317 .vsel_reg = LP8788_DLDO10_VOUT, [all …]
|
D | wm8400-regulator.c | 132 .vsel_reg = WM8400_LDO1_CONTROL, 147 .vsel_reg = WM8400_LDO2_CONTROL, 160 .vsel_reg = WM8400_LDO3_CONTROL, 174 .vsel_reg = WM8400_LDO4_CONTROL, 186 .vsel_reg = WM8400_DCDC1_CONTROL_1, 200 .vsel_reg = WM8400_DCDC2_CONTROL_1,
|
D | s2mps11.c | 270 .vsel_reg = S2MPS11_REG_L1CTRL + num - 1, \ 286 .vsel_reg = S2MPS11_REG_B1CTRL2 + (num - 1) * 2, \ 302 .vsel_reg = S2MPS11_REG_B5CTRL2, \ 318 .vsel_reg = S2MPS11_REG_B6CTRL2 + (num - 6) * 2, \ 334 .vsel_reg = S2MPS11_REG_B9CTRL2, \ 403 .vsel_reg = S2MPS13_REG_L1CTRL + num - 1, \ 420 .vsel_reg = S2MPS13_REG_B1OUT + (num - 1) * 2, \ 437 .vsel_reg = S2MPS13_REG_B1OUT + (num) * 2 - 1, \ 454 .vsel_reg = S2MPS13_REG_B1OUT + (num) * 2 - 1, \ 619 .vsel_reg = S2MPS14_REG_L1CTRL + num - 1, \ [all …]
|
D | isl9305.c | 81 .vsel_reg = ISL9305_DCD1OUT, 95 .vsel_reg = ISL9305_DCD2OUT, 109 .vsel_reg = ISL9305_LDO1OUT, 123 .vsel_reg = ISL9305_LDO2OUT,
|
D | mc13892-regulator.c | 261 #define MC13892_SW_DEFINE(name, reg, vsel_reg, voltages) \ argument 262 MC13xxx_DEFINE(MC13892_, name, reg, vsel_reg, voltages, \ 265 #define MC13892_DEFINE_REGU(name, reg, vsel_reg, voltages) \ argument 266 MC13xxx_DEFINE(MC13892_, name, reg, vsel_reg, voltages, \ 412 mc13892_regulators[id].vsel_reg, &val); in mc13892_sw_regulator_get_voltage_sel() 430 if ((mc13892_regulators[id].vsel_reg != MC13892_SWITCHERS0) && in mc13892_sw_regulator_get_voltage_sel() 467 if (mc13892_regulators[id].vsel_reg != MC13892_SWITCHERS0) { in mc13892_sw_regulator_set_voltage_sel() 479 ret = mc13xxx_reg_rmw(priv->mc13xxx, mc13892_regulators[id].vsel_reg, in mc13892_sw_regulator_set_voltage_sel()
|
D | max77686.c | 353 .vsel_reg = MAX77686_REG_LDO1CTRL1 + num - 1, \ 371 .vsel_reg = MAX77686_REG_LDO1CTRL1 + num - 1, \ 389 .vsel_reg = MAX77686_REG_LDO1CTRL1 + num - 1, \ 407 .vsel_reg = MAX77686_REG_LDO1CTRL1 + num - 1, \ 426 .vsel_reg = MAX77686_REG_BUCK5OUT + (num - 5) * 2, \ 443 .vsel_reg = MAX77686_REG_BUCK1OUT, \ 460 .vsel_reg = MAX77686_REG_BUCK2DVS1 + (num - 2) * 10, \
|
D | lp872x.c | 529 .vsel_reg = LP872X_LDO1_VOUT, 542 .vsel_reg = LP872X_LDO2_VOUT, 555 .vsel_reg = LP872X_LDO3_VOUT, 568 .vsel_reg = LP872X_LDO4_VOUT, 581 .vsel_reg = LP872X_LDO5_VOUT, 608 .vsel_reg = LP872X_LDO1_VOUT, 621 .vsel_reg = LP872X_LDO2_VOUT, 634 .vsel_reg = LP872X_LDO3_VOUT, 647 .vsel_reg = LP872X_LDO4_VOUT, 660 .vsel_reg = LP872X_LDO5_VOUT, [all …]
|
D | pfuze100-regulator.c | 118 rdev->desc->vsel_reg + 4, in pfuze100_set_ramp_delay() 188 .vsel_reg = (base) + PFUZE100_VOL_OFFSET, \ 205 .vsel_reg = (base), \ 223 .vsel_reg = (base), \ 242 .vsel_reg = (base), \ 262 .vsel_reg = (base) + PFUZE100_VOL_OFFSET, \ 279 .vsel_reg = (base) + PFUZE100_VOL_OFFSET, \ 611 regmap_read(pfuze_chip->regmap, desc->vsel_reg, &val); in pfuze100_regulator_probe()
|
D | max77802.c | 377 .vsel_reg = MAX77802_REG_LDO1CTRL1 + num - 1, \ 398 .vsel_reg = MAX77802_REG_LDO1CTRL1 + num - 1, \ 419 .vsel_reg = MAX77802_REG_BUCK ## num ## DVS1, \ 440 .vsel_reg = MAX77802_REG_BUCK ## num ## DVS1, \ 462 .vsel_reg = MAX77802_REG_BUCK5OUT, \ 483 .vsel_reg = MAX77802_REG_BUCK7OUT + (num - 7) * 3, \
|
D | rt5033-regulator.c | 50 .vsel_reg = RT5033_REG_BUCK_CTRL, 66 .vsel_reg = RT5033_REG_LDO_CTRL,
|
D | mc13xxx.h | 21 int vsel_reg; member 72 .vsel_reg = prefix ## _vsel_reg, \
|
D | hi6421-regulator.c | 180 .vsel_reg = HI6421_REG_TO_BUS_ADDR(vreg), \ 217 .vsel_reg = HI6421_REG_TO_BUS_ADDR(vreg), \ 254 .vsel_reg = HI6421_REG_TO_BUS_ADDR(vreg), \ 288 .vsel_reg = HI6421_REG_TO_BUS_ADDR(vreg), \ 321 .vsel_reg = HI6421_REG_TO_BUS_ADDR(vreg), \
|
D | s2mpa01.c | 247 .vsel_reg = S2MPA01_REG_L1CTRL + num - 1, \ 263 .vsel_reg = S2MPA01_REG_B1CTRL2 + (num - 1) * 2, \ 279 .vsel_reg = S2MPA01_REG_B5CTRL2, \ 295 .vsel_reg = S2MPA01_REG_B6CTRL2 + (num - 6) * 2, \
|
D | axp20x-regulator.c | 48 .vsel_reg = (_vreg), \ 70 .vsel_reg = (_vreg), \ 102 .vsel_reg = (_vreg), \
|
D | wm8994-regulator.c | 84 .vsel_reg = WM8994_LDO_1, 97 .vsel_reg = WM8994_LDO_2,
|
D | 88pm8607.c | 261 .vsel_reg = PM8607_##vreg, \ 282 .vsel_reg = PM8607_##vreg, \ 360 if (info->desc.vsel_reg == res->start) in pm8607_regulator_probe()
|
D | mt6397-regulator.c | 56 .vsel_reg = vosel, \ 79 .vsel_reg = vosel, \ 266 mt6397_regulators[i].desc.vsel_reg = in mt6397_set_buck_vosel_reg()
|
D | max77843.c | 128 .vsel_reg = MAX77843_SYS_REG_SAFEOUTCTRL, 143 .vsel_reg = MAX77843_SYS_REG_SAFEOUTCTRL,
|
D | tps65023-regulator.c | 253 tps->desc[i].vsel_reg = TPS65023_REG_LDO_CTRL; in tps_65023_probe() 258 tps->desc[i].vsel_reg = TPS65023_REG_LDO_CTRL; in tps_65023_probe() 265 tps->desc[i].vsel_reg = TPS65023_REG_DEF_CORE; in tps_65023_probe()
|
D | wm8350-regulator.c | 1002 .vsel_reg = WM8350_DCDC1_CONTROL, 1027 .vsel_reg = WM8350_DCDC3_CONTROL, 1042 .vsel_reg = WM8350_DCDC4_CONTROL, 1067 .vsel_reg = WM8350_DCDC6_CONTROL, 1082 .vsel_reg = WM8350_LDO1_CONTROL, 1097 .vsel_reg = WM8350_LDO2_CONTROL, 1112 .vsel_reg = WM8350_LDO3_CONTROL, 1127 .vsel_reg = WM8350_LDO4_CONTROL,
|
D | tps65217-regulator.c | 41 .vsel_reg = _vr, \ 106 ret = tps65217_set_bits(tps, dev->desc->vsel_reg, dev->desc->vsel_mask, in tps65217_pmic_set_voltage_sel()
|
D | mc13xxx-regulator-core.c | 77 return mc13xxx_reg_rmw(priv->mc13xxx, mc13xxx_regulators[id].vsel_reg, in mc13xxx_regulator_set_voltage_sel() 92 mc13xxx_regulators[id].vsel_reg, &val); in mc13xxx_regulator_get_voltage()
|
D | arizona-micsupp.c | 134 .vsel_reg = ARIZONA_LDO2_CONTROL_1, 161 .vsel_reg = ARIZONA_LDO2_CONTROL_1,
|
D | tps65218-regulator.c | 41 .vsel_reg = _vr, \ 111 ret = tps65218_set_bits(tps, dev->desc->vsel_reg, dev->desc->vsel_mask, in tps65218_pmic_set_voltage_sel()
|
D | da9052-regulator.c | 221 ret = da9052_reg_update(regulator->da9052, rdev->desc->vsel_reg, in da9052_regulator_set_voltage_sel() 302 .vsel_reg = DA9052_BUCKCORE_REG + DA9052_ID_##_id, \ 322 .vsel_reg = DA9052_BUCKCORE_REG + DA9052_ID_##_id, \
|
D | sky81452-regulator.c | 62 .vsel_reg = SKY81452_REG3,
|
D | stw481x-vmmc.c | 51 .vsel_reg = STW_CONF1,
|
D | max14577.c | 179 .vsel_reg = MAX77836_LDO_REG_CNFG1_LDO1, 195 .vsel_reg = MAX77836_LDO_REG_CNFG1_LDO2,
|
D | anatop-regulator.c | 262 rdesc->vsel_reg = sreg->control_reg; in anatop_regulator_probe() 276 ret = regmap_read(config.regmap, rdesc->vsel_reg, &val); in anatop_regulator_probe()
|
D | rn5t618-regulator.c | 45 .vsel_reg = RN5T618_##vreg, \
|
D | pcf50633-regulator.c | 38 .vsel_reg = PCF50633_REG_##_id##OUT, \
|
D | tps51632-regulator.c | 319 tps->desc.vsel_reg = TPS51632_VOLTAGE_BASE_REG; in tps51632_probe() 321 tps->desc.vsel_reg = TPS51632_VOLTAGE_SELECT_REG; in tps51632_probe()
|
D | helpers.c | 120 ret = regmap_read(rdev->regmap, rdev->desc->vsel_reg, &val); in regulator_get_voltage_sel_regmap() 147 ret = regmap_update_bits(rdev->regmap, rdev->desc->vsel_reg, in regulator_set_voltage_sel_regmap()
|
D | 88pm800.c | 106 .vsel_reg = PM800_##vreg, \ 132 .vsel_reg = PM800_##vreg##_VOUT, \
|
D | mc13783-regulator.c | 235 #define MC13783_DEFINE(prefix, name, reg, vsel_reg, voltages) \ argument 236 MC13xxx_DEFINE(MC13783_REG_, name, reg, vsel_reg, voltages, \
|
D | max8907-regulator.c | 60 .vsel_reg = (base) + MAX8907_VOUT, \ 103 .vsel_reg = (base), \
|
D | max77693.c | 138 .vsel_reg = MAX77693_CHG_REG_SAFEOUT_CTRL, \
|
D | wm831x-ldo.c | 263 ldo->desc.vsel_reg = ldo->base + WM831X_LDO_ON_CONTROL; in wm831x_gp_ldo_probe() 474 ldo->desc.vsel_reg = ldo->base + WM831X_LDO_ON_CONTROL; in wm831x_aldo_probe() 616 ldo->desc.vsel_reg = ldo->base + WM831X_ALIVE_LDO_ON_CONTROL; in wm831x_alive_ldo_probe()
|
D | da9210-regulator.c | 77 .vsel_reg = DA9210_REG_VBUCK_A,
|
D | act8865-regulator.c | 186 .vsel_reg = _family##_##_id##_##_vsel_reg, \ 205 .vsel_reg = ACT8600_SUDCDC4_VSET,
|
D | ltc3589.c | 142 return regmap_update_bits(ltc3589->regmap, rdev->desc->vsel_reg + 1, in ltc3589_set_suspend_voltage() 212 .vsel_reg = (dtv1_reg), \
|
D | rc5t583-regulator.c | 91 .vsel_reg = RC5T583_REG_##_id##DAC, \
|
D | lp8788-buck.c | 404 .vsel_reg = LP8788_BUCK3_VOUT, 417 .vsel_reg = LP8788_BUCK4_VOUT,
|
D | palmas-regulator.c | 899 desc->vsel_reg = PALMAS_BASE_TO_REG(PALMAS_LDO_BASE, in palmas_ldo_registration() 1011 desc->vsel_reg = PALMAS_BASE_TO_REG(PALMAS_LDO_BASE, in tps65917_ldo_registration() 1159 desc->vsel_reg = PALMAS_BASE_TO_REG(PALMAS_SMPS_BASE, in palmas_smps_registration() 1199 desc->vsel_reg = PALMAS_BASE_TO_REG(PALMAS_SMPS_BASE, in palmas_smps_registration() 1306 desc->vsel_reg = PALMAS_BASE_TO_REG(PALMAS_SMPS_BASE, in tps65917_smps_registration()
|
D | pbias-regulator.c | 161 drvdata[data_idx].desc.vsel_reg = res->start; in pbias_regulator_probe()
|
D | tps6586x-regulator.c | 125 .vsel_reg = TPS6586X_##vreg, \ 150 .vsel_reg = TPS6586X_##vreg, \
|
D | arizona-ldo1.c | 154 .vsel_reg = ARIZONA_LDO1_CONTROL_1,
|
D | as3711-regulator.c | 142 .vsel_reg = AS3711_ ## _id ## _VOLTAGE, \
|
D | fan53555.c | 291 rdesc->vsel_reg = di->vol_reg; in fan53555_regulator_register()
|
D | da9063-regulator.c | 68 .desc.vsel_reg = DA9063_REG_V##regl_name##_A, \ 89 .desc.vsel_reg = DA9063_REG_V##regl_name##_A, \
|
D | da9211-regulator.c | 231 .vsel_reg = DA9211_REG_VBUCKA_A + DA9211_ID_##_id * 2,\
|
D | bcm590xx-regulator.c | 421 pmu->desc[i].vsel_reg = bcm590xx_get_vsel_register(i); in bcm590xx_probe()
|
D | lp8755.c | 314 .vsel_reg = LP8755_REG_BUCK##_id,\
|
D | tps80031-regulator.c | 461 .vsel_reg = TPS80031_##_id##_CFG_VOLTAGE, \
|
D | s5m8767.c | 933 regulators[id].vsel_reg = in s5m8767_pmic_probe()
|
D | wm831x-dcdc.c | 647 dcdc->desc.vsel_reg = dcdc->base + WM831X_DCDC_ON_CONFIG; in wm831x_buckp_probe()
|
D | core.c | 2395 unsigned *vsel_reg, in regulator_get_hardware_vsel_register() argument 2404 *vsel_reg = rdev->desc->vsel_reg; in regulator_get_hardware_vsel_register()
|
/linux-4.1.27/include/linux/regulator/ |
D | consumer.h | 247 unsigned *vsel_reg, 503 unsigned *vsel_reg, in regulator_get_hardware_vsel_register() argument
|
D | driver.h | 289 unsigned int vsel_reg; member
|
/linux-4.1.27/Documentation/power/regulator/ |
D | consumer.txt | 210 unsigned *vsel_reg,
|